-
SWITCH PUSHBUTTON SPST 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
RN65E1004FB14
Vishay Dale
SDNT1005X333F4050HTF
Shenzhen Sunlord Electronics Co., Ltd.
MLX90641ESF-BCA-000-SP
Melexis Technologies NV
806-012-NF16-2PBE
Glenair
846-036-526-858
EDAC Inc.